コード例 #1
0
        public string InsertarAptitud()
        {
            cls_VariablesConexBD_DAL objVariablesCnx = new cls_VariablesConexBD_DAL();

            objCnx.CrearParametros(ref objVariablesCnx);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DPERSONA", 2, objDAL.iIdPersona);
            obj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_01", 5, objDAL.iCTPA_01);
            obj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_02", 5, objDAL.iCTPA_02);
            obj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_03", 5, objDAL.iCTPA_03);
            obj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_04", 5, objDAL.iCTPA_04);
            obj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_05", 5, objDAL.iCTPA_05);

            /*obj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_06", 5, objDAL.iCTPA_06);
            *  obj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_07", 5, objDAL.iCTPA_07);*/

            objVariablesCnx.sSP_Name = "dbo.SP_INSERTAR_EAPTITUD";
            objCnx.Ejec_Scalar(ref objVariablesCnx);

            if (objVariablesCnx.sMsjError == string.Empty)
            {
                return(null);
            }
            else
            {
                return(objVariablesCnx.sMsjError);
            }
        }
コード例 #2
0
        public string InsertarPersona(ref cls_Persona_DAL objPersona, ref cls_Usuario_DAL objUsuario)
        {
            cls_Usuario_BLL          objUsuarioBLL   = new cls_Usuario_BLL();
            cls_VariablesConexBD_DAL objVariablesCnx = new cls_VariablesConexBD_DAL();

            objCnx.CrearParametros(ref objVariablesCnx);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DPERSONA", 2, objPersona.iIDPERSONA);
            objVariablesCnx.DT_Parametros.Rows.Add("@NOMBRE", 3, objPersona.sNOMBRE);
            objVariablesCnx.DT_Parametros.Rows.Add("@APELLIDO1", 3, objPersona.sAPELLIDO1);
            objVariablesCnx.DT_Parametros.Rows.Add("@APELLIDO2", 3, objPersona.sAPELLIDO2);
            objVariablesCnx.DT_Parametros.Rows.Add("@FECHA_NAC", 7, objPersona.dFECHA_NAC);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DESTADO", 6, objPersona.cIDESTADO);

            /*obj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_06", 5, objDAL.iCTPA_06);
            *  obj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_07", 5, objDAL.iCTPA_07);*/

            objVariablesCnx.sSP_Name = "dbo.SP_INSERTAR_PERSONA";
            objCnx.Execute_NonQuery(ref objVariablesCnx);

            if (objVariablesCnx.sMsjError == string.Empty)
            {
                objUsuario.iIDUSUARIO  = objPersona.iIDPERSONA;
                objUsuario.iIDPERSONA  = objPersona.iIDPERSONA;
                objUsuario.sCONTRASENA = objPersona.dFECHA_NAC.ToString("ddMMyyyy");


                objUsuarioBLL.InsertarUsuario(objUsuario);

                return(null);
            }
            else
            {
                return(objVariablesCnx.sMsjError);
            }
        }
コード例 #3
0
        public string InsertarUsuario(cls_Usuario_DAL objUsuario)
        {
            cls_VariablesConexBD_DAL objVariablesCnx = new cls_VariablesConexBD_DAL();

            objCnx.CrearParametros(ref objVariablesCnx);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DUSUARIO", 2, objUsuario.iIDPERSONA);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DPERSONA", 2, objUsuario.iIDPERSONA);
            objVariablesCnx.DT_Parametros.Rows.Add("@CONTRASENA", 3, objUsuario.sCONTRASENA.Trim());
            objVariablesCnx.DT_Parametros.Rows.Add("@IDROL", 6, objUsuario.cIDROL);
            objVariablesCnx.DT_Parametros.Rows.Add("@IDESTADO", 6, objUsuario.cIDESTADO);

            /*obj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_06", 5, objDAL.iCTPA_06);
            *  objVariablesCnx.DT_Parametros.Rows.Add("@CTPA_07", 5, objDAL.iCTPA_07);*/

            objVariablesCnx.sSP_Name = "dbo.SP_INSERTAR_USUARIOS";
            objCnx.Execute_NonQuery(ref objVariablesCnx);

            if (objVariablesCnx.sMsjError == string.Empty)
            {
                return(null);
            }
            else
            {
                return(objVariablesCnx.sMsjError);
            }
        }